About the role

The Finance Manager plays a pivotal role in the Finance department, overseeing the finance team, managing reporting, and translating strategic priorities into operational plans.

Responsibilities

  • Support the development and execution of the firm’s financial strategy by building financial and statistical models, evaluating scenarios and trends, and analyzing financial performance.
  • Translate the team's strategic priorities into clear operational plans, reporting packages, and analytics for the team to implement.
  • Prepare materials and analysis for senior leadership discussions, including dashboards, trend analyses, and executive summaries.
  • Manage the day-to-day activities of the finance team, ensuring work is properly assigned, prioritized, completed on time, and adheres to standard methodologies and documentation.
  • Provide coaching, mentorship, and performance feedback; support team members' professional development and technical skill-building.
  • Oversee preparation and delivery of recurring internal reports, including firmwide performance, practice group, client segment, office-level, and departmental cost and productivity reporting.
  • Develop and maintain tools and dashboards that improve visibility into key metrics for firm and practice leadership.
  • Aid and lead the operational aspects of the firm’s financial planning cycle, including annual budgets for the firm, offices, and practice groups.
  • Prepare and review monthly and quarterly variance analyses versus budget, forecast, and prior periods, highlighting revenue and expense drivers, risks, opportunities, and recommended actions.
  • Develop and maintain financial and statistical models to support revenue and expense forecasting, headcount and compensation planning, productivity, utilization, and other performance metrics.
  • Define and track key performance indicators for the firm, offices, and practice groups, including realization, utilization, leverage, productivity, and cost efficiency.
  • Perform and oversee detailed analyses of practice group and office profitability, matter-level economics, and staffing mix, leverage, and cost drivers affecting margins.
  • Lead process improvement and “finance transformation” at the operational level by standardizing and simplifying recurring reporting and analyses, and implementing automation.
  • Assist in preparing materials and responses for external industry publications and benchmarking surveys as needed.
  • Maintain strict confidentiality of all firm and client information.
